Output 318b7525a5eec182d159dc0d584f23e8aee16336ea046789798479053f3c807e:3

value
21222986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 549c5a21d84f1898d273c0b4154c08b01d6e6254 OP_EQUAL
address
MFcYJ5QjgeaCs945MQMKDC8tzKcQV6VNMB
transaction
318b7525a5eec182d159dc0d584f23e8aee16336ea046789798479053f3c807e
spent
true